A typical Humanitarian Daily Ration packet. The yellow, plastic pack is designed to "float" to the ground once dropped by transport aircraft. The packet contains meals that can be eaten by virtually anyone, regardless of culture or religion. The United States began delivering 37,000 rations to Afghan refugees Oct. 7, 2001.
